Drake has scored his first number one single in the UK as a lead artist. The track “One Dance,” which remixes Crazy Cousinz and Kyla 2008 hit, has been well received in the UK as well as globally.

The OVO label boss version, which also features Kyla as well as Wiz Kid, topped the official singles chart yesterday [April 15] and grabbed the top spot, beating Sia‘s “Cheap Thrills” and Mike Posner‘s “I Took A Pill In Ibiza.”

Although he previously topped the chart with Rihanna in 2011, when the pair collaborated on “What’s My Name,” Drake’s last best position in the charts was when he reached number three for “Hotline Bling” last year.

It continues to be a good week for Drake, as he also became the most streamed artist on Spotify’s Playstation music. They stated that “users have streamed over five billion songs on the platform while gaming.” Drake came out top as the most streamed artist in the United States, followed by other big names such as Eminem, Justin Bieber and the Weeknd.
